The aim of this research was studies how to improve the capacity of the combined cycle (CC) power
plant which has been operated for several years. The most popular way is to lower intake air
temperature to around 150C (ISO) and 100% RH before entering the air compressor of a gas turbine
(GT). We do this research in three seasons: winter, summer and rainy season. According to 2003
Tehran monthly weather data, all year ambient temperature is higher than 150C. This research
proposes a steam absorption chiller (AC) to cool intake air to the desired temperature level. It could
increase the power output of a GT by about 10.8% and the CC power plant by around 6.24% annually.
In economic analysis, the payback period will be about 3.71 years, internal rate of return 41%, and net present value 19.64 MUS$.
